Rotki Founder Warns Ethereum Validator Funding Plan Could Create Staking Cartel

Lefteris Karapetsas, founder of Rotki, has expressed concerns over a proposal to fund Ethereum core development through validator rewards.

He cautioned that such a structure could concentrate influence among large stakers, potentially enabling them to form a cartel and capture up to 10% of total validator rewards.

Beyond funding concerns, Karapetsas also pointed to broader issues in Ethereum’s development approach over the past decade, saying it has become increasingly disconnected from users’ needs and may require consolidation.
